Islamabad: President Asif Ali Zardari has called upon the joint session of Parliament on Monday, May 21st at 5pm. Prime Minister Turkey Rajab Tayeb Erdo?an will address the parliament in this joint session, sources informed.
According to the details, Turkish Premier Ordogan will reach Pakistan on May 20th on a three day official visit. A security plan was approved during a meeting led by Speaker Fehmida Mirza to tackle the security issues and to take safety measures during the address of Turk PM to Joint Session.
A special shuttle service will be arranged from Parliament lodges to the Parliament house on May 21st while Minister or Member Parliament will not be allowed to bring personal guards with them on the occasion.
Meanwhile, Saturday and Sunday holiday for the employees of National Assembly Secretariat has been postponed.
